W. Rooney broke the legendary B. Charlton's goal-scoring record.

Wayne Rooney will be remembered at "Manchester United" after the end of his career.

The 31-year-old striker for the England national team scored the equalizing goal in the 22nd round of the English Premier League against Stoke City and rewrote the history of the Man Utd club.

The amazing W. Rooney goal against Stoke City was his 250th for the "Red Devils" team. Playing in the attacking midfielder position in recent seasons, the Englishman surpassed the legendary club footballer Bobby Charlton, who scored 249 goals from 1956 to 1973.

W. Rooney reached the milestone of 250 goals in 546 matches with Man Utd. The footballer arrived in Manchester back in 2004, when Man Utd paid around 26 million pounds sterling for the then 18-year-old.

After achieving the exceptional record, the captain of Man Utd said: "It is a great honor to reach this record. The goal came in the last minute, but the result was not the best, so it is hard to celebrate. We lost two points, but I am proud of this record. It is something you can't expect when you arrive at the club, but I am very happy. It has been a great and very successful journey that should continue."
